IP查询
查询
你查询的IP:[121.4.45.7] 地理位置:中国–上海–上海
最新查询
124.47.234.231
58.116.106.23
117.72.199.215
58.116.171.139
221.129.254.155
121.201.152.255
218.231.228.60
218.0.234.249
61.128.47.235
121.4.45.7
202.74.8.54
116.244.184.188
122.192.103.109
125.62.76.62
120.128.107.169
221.129.251.244
124.240.185.168
125.112.30.181
120.128.210.21
118.64.44.17
116.242.170.29
221.172.185.196
123.188.128.1
202.41.152.47
210.76.42.36
58.116.80.61
203.171.224.210
119.108.44.14
124.28.192.14
116.69.182.227
202.38.140.218